THE DUKE of Sussex spoke of the “challenging” relationship between siblings when he met seriously ill youngsters at the 2025 WellChild Awards last night.
After arriving at the London event, Harry delighted nine-year-old Gwen Foster by challenging her to a balloon-sword fight in a pre-ceremony reception with prize winners and their families.
Then, turning to Declan Bitmead, 17, who took the inspirational young person 15-18 years award, he asked about the lad’s family and if he had brothers or sisters.
Declan said he had a younger brother, prompting Harry, 40, to reply: “Does he drive you mad?”
The teen, from Oxted, Surrey, said, “No, we get on fine,” leading the Duke to comment: “You know what - siblings...”
When he learned that Declan and his brother go to the same school, Harry, who rarely speaks of his relationship with his estranged brother the Prince of Wales, said: “That sometimes makes it more challenging.”
He had previously spoken of being shunned by his older brother when he first arrived at Eton, telling an interviewer: “At the time it hurt. I couldn’t make sense of it.”
There was no mention of the moment yesterday and the royal went on to make Declan laugh by joking about his own looks.
The youngster suffered permanent sight impairment and lost 96% of his skin after developing a life-threatening reaction to a common tonsillitis treatment.
